in the previous article we discussed about a positive and sentence structure.

If there is a positive sentence must also have a negative sentence?

Here it is in negative sentences.
わたし は いしゃ あ で わ ありません.Watashi wa ishaa dewarimasen . (I am not a doctor)

わたし           : Subject 

い しゃ あ     : predicate
If positive word in the sentence that follows it is desu aids,

If it is negative in the sentence'desu' was replaced with dewaarimasen.

Easy right?

Structure

S    は    P   で わ ありません.

Examples of other sentences

た なか      :    あなた は けいかん です か.                       

                        anata wa keikan desuka? ( you're a cop?) 
 な かた    :    いいえ, わたし は けいかん で わ ありません. せんせい です.                   
                       IIE, watashi wa keikan arimasen god. Sensei desu. (No, I'm not a cop, I'm a teacher)
